GSM

GSM is an abbreviation for a red blend of Grenache, Shiraz and Mourvedre/Mataro grapes. With its origins in the Côtes du Rhône in France, this trio of grapes is a favourite in the Barossa Valley and makes juicy, deep and fruit forward expressions that age beautifully! A great match with BBQ.
